Spaceship Design for Wormhole Navigation
Designing a craft capable of traversing wormholes presents unprecedented problems. The fundamental consideration is surviving the substantial tidal pressures near the event horizon. A modular hull architecture, possibly utilizing adaptive materials, would mitigate damage. Propulsion systems must incorporate the potential for instantaneous acceleration to counteract wormhole variations, perhaps leveraging alternative matter for controlling spacetime. Furthermore, sophisticated sensor arrays are essential for analyzing the wormhole’s internal geometry and circumventing severe spatial distortions. The overall shape might resemble a torus to better handle gravitational forces.
The Study of Chronological Journey and Space Investigation
Grasping the possibilities regarding temporal travel and immense space exploration requires some deep grasp regarding basic science. Relativity's framework regarding relativity implies that chronological is isn't absolute, however depends on relative speed and gravitic regions. Spatial tunnels, theoretical connections through space and time, stay solely hypothetical, needing strange substance with negative mass-energy density – an element we don't ever observed. In addition, intergalactic expeditions pose significant challenges relating to drive, radiation protection, and some emotional impact on teams.
